The second instalment to Sunday’s slice of Premier League action brings Gameweek 3 to a close with matches at Anfield and Wembley Stadium.
The attention of Fantasy managers will be pulled in different directions, with key assets on show in both contests.
After the “failings” of Romelu Lukaku, Paul Pogba and Sergio Aguero on Saturday, we now look to see if Harry Kane can step up.
Kane is backed 741,000+ (16.1%) ahead of the “home” encounter with Burnley as he bids to end a run of two single point returns and score his first competitive career goal in August.
Should he succeed, it would doubtless have a major impact on rankings and transfer activity over the international break.
Equally, events at Anfield could have a major effect on our thinking leading up to Gameweek 4.
Liverpool boast an array of attacking talent, including the electric Sadio Mane, who lines up in tandem with the in-form Roberto Firmino and Mo Salah.
But Arsenal have their own riches on show, with all eyes on the performance of Alexis Sanchez.
He returns to the Gunners’ line-up as Alexandre Lacazette suprisingly drops to the bench as Danny Welbeck leads the attack in a Arsenal’s 3-4-2-1.
Like Kane, should Sanchez convince and return points this afternoon, the impact on the FPL market would be substantial.
